Why Local News Matters
Local news, like what Channel 6 provides, is super important for several reasons. First off, it keeps us connected to our community. National news is great for understanding broader issues, but local news focuses on what's happening right in our backyard. This includes everything from town council meetings to school board decisions and even local events.
Local news impacts our daily lives directly. Think about it: when there's a road closure due to construction, or a local business is having a grand opening, it's the local news that keeps you in the loop. This information helps us navigate our lives more efficiently and participate more actively in our community.
Moreover, local news holds local leaders accountable. By reporting on the actions of our elected officials and local institutions, news outlets like Channel 6 ensure transparency and encourage responsible governance. This accountability is vital for maintaining a healthy and democratic society.
Another key benefit of local news is its role in fostering community engagement. Local news often highlights the achievements and stories of local residents, creating a sense of pride and unity. It also provides a platform for discussing local issues and finding solutions together. Whether it's reporting on a local charity event or covering a community clean-up effort, local news helps bring people together.

Staying Safe and Informed During Emergencies
One of the most crucial roles of local news is keeping the community informed during emergencies. In times of crisis, Channel 6 can be a lifeline, providing critical information about:
- Severe Weather: Warnings about tornadoes, thunderstorms, floods, and other severe weather events.
 - Road Closures: Updates on road closures due to accidents, construction, or weather conditions.
 - Evacuations: Information about evacuation orders and routes.
 - Shelters: Locations of emergency shelters.
 - Safety Tips: Advice on how to stay safe during different types of emergencies.
 
During emergencies, it's especially important to rely on trusted news sources like Channel 6 to get accurate and up-to-date information. Avoid spreading rumors or unverified information on social media, as this can cause confusion and panic. Instead, tune into Channel 6's broadcasts, visit their website, or follow them on social media for the latest updates.
